Spanish … WebbSaying “It hurts” in Spanish. First of all, the stem-changing verb DOLER will be used to indicate where people feel pain, for example: “Me duele el pecho” (I have chest pain) and “Me duele” (It hurts). We will also use the phrase “Dolor de + a part of the body ” to tell where we feel pain. A variation of this phrase would be ...

Webbintransitive verb phrase. 1. (to feel unwell) a. sentirse mal. I think I'll stay at home today. I feel sick.Creo que hoy me quedaré en casa. Me siento mal. 2. (to feel nauseated) a. tener náuseas. When I go on a long bus journey, I always feel sick.Cuando hago un viaje largo en autobús, siempre tengo náuseas.
